Futsal sessions for the under-6s are now taking place in Street with free taster sessions throughout August.

Futsal, or Futsala, is a variant of association football played on a smaller field and mainly indoors.

It can be considered a version of five-a-side football. Futsal is played between two teams of five players each, one of whom is the goalkeeper.

Unlimited substitutions are permitted. Unlike some other forms of indoor football, the game is played on a hard court surface delimited by lines - walls or boards are not used.

Futsal is also played with a smaller ball with less bounce than a regular football due to the surface of the field.

The surface, ball and rules create an emphasis on improvisation, creativity, and technique as well as ball control and passing in small spaces.

The free taster sessions throughout August are for the under-6s, between 5.30pm and 6.30pm on Fridays at Strode Sports Centre tennis courts in Street.
